    Delicious gelato and coffees. Super friendly service as well. The last time we just got a container to go!

    Best place for ice cream or a dirty chai around. Always pleasant and a great atmosphere.

    Great little ice cream shop, with quality ice cream and a friendly proprietor. Nicely air conditioned in the summer too!
